Op zondag 25 nov 2012 23:03 CET schreef Chris:

>> I am dabbling with postscript. I like it, but it take a lot of time. ;-)
>>
>> The last 6 graphics at:
>> https://www.facebook.com/media/set/?
> set=a.351549161549364.70328.100000828491269
>>
>> (the first 6 in the list) I made with postscript. But I see some noise
>> in some of them. How can I circumvent this. At the moment I use ps2pdf
>> to make an pdf and then convert (from Image Magick) to make a png. I saw
>> that it is in principal possible to make a png with ghostscript. Would
>> that give better results.
>
> I assume the "noise" you refer to are the "blobs" around the text
> glyphs.

Yes.


> That looks to me like the effects of halftoning, because the output 
> doesn't have enough colours to accurately portray the colours you've used 
> in the Postscript.

But I am only using two colours.


> Using ImageMagick, you almost certainly already are using Ghostscript,
> but you will have more direct control by calling Ghostscript directly, 
> and you can leave out the ps2pdf step.
>
> You can do something like:
> gs -sDEVICE=png16m -r300 -o <output>.png <input>.ps

The first try does not look promising. With the -r300 I get a to big
picture. When I leave it out the size is correct. But I still have the
noise. Also the kerning is wrong. The letters are to close together
now.

The command I am using is:
    gs -sDEVICE=png16m -o keepYourHead2.png keepYourHead.ps

The 2 is to keep the file from the other generate to compare them.

The generated files are posted at:
    http://decebal.nl/postscript/keepYourHead.png
    http://decebal.nl/postscript/keepYourHead2.png


> You can also replace "png16m" with png16, png256, png48, pngalpha, pnggray
> or pngmono, for different colour fidelities (lower fidelity == smaller 
> file size). The  "-r" (resolution) option is something you probably want 
> to read up on.
>
> Most of the commonly used Ghostscript options are documented here:
> http://www.ghostscript.com/doc/9.06/Use.htm

I'll look into them.
